FAQs — Crawl Space Services in Frankfort
How much does crawl space repair cost in Frankfort?
Crawl space repair in Frankfort, Indiana typically costs between $1,500 and $6,000, depending on the extent of damage and services required.
How much does crawl space encapsulation cost in Frankfort?
Crawl space encapsulation in Frankfort typically costs between $3,000 and $8,000. The price depends on the size of your crawl space and the materials used.

Crawl Space Concerns in Indiana
The Midwest combines multiple crawl space risks: radon gas seeping through soil, clay soils that move seasonally, and extreme weather events. A properly encapsulated crawl space with radon mitigation addresses the most serious health and structural risks in this region.
Local Tip — Indiana
Radon is the #2 cause of lung cancer in the US, and Midwest homes are in a high-radon zone. If you are encapsulating your crawl space, add a radon mitigation system at the same time — bundling saves $500–$1,000 vs. separate installations.
